标题:问题:猴子第一天摘下若干个桃当即吃了一半,还不瘾,又吃了一个。到第 10 ...
只看楼主
yangcaifei
Rank: 4
来 自:陕西
等 级:业余侠客
威 望:2
帖 子:127
专家分:216
注 册:2014-11-3
结帖率:84%
已结贴  问题点数:10 回复次数:9 
问题:猴子第一天摘下若干个桃当即吃了一半,还不瘾,又吃了一个。到第 10 天早上想再吃时,见只剩下一个桃了。求第一天共摘了多少。请帮我检验一下答案????谢谢啦
#include<stdio.h>

int main()
{
    int N;
    N=1;
    n=1;
    while(n<=9)
    {
        N=(N+1)*2;
        n++;
        printf("&d",N);
    }

    printf("%d\n",N);

    return 0;
}
2014-11-06 16:57
韶志
Rank: 19Rank: 19Rank: 19Rank: 19Rank: 19Rank: 19
来 自:斗气大陆
等 级:贵宾
威 望:44
帖 子:2223
专家分:13592
注 册:2013-3-22
得分:0 
拿笔慢慢算呗

三十年河东,三十年河西,莫欺少年穷!
2014-11-06 19:15
rjsp
Rank: 20Rank: 20Rank: 20Rank: 20Rank: 20
等 级:版主
威 望:507
帖 子:8890
专家分:53117
注 册:2011-1-18
得分:0 
设当初共有x个桃子,则在t天时猴子吃完后剩余f(t)颗桃子
f(t) = (x+2)/(2^t) - 2
已知第9天猴子吃完后剩余1颗桃子,即 f(9) == 1
(x+2)/512 - 2 == 1
解得 x = 1534
2014-11-07 08:47
米兰达斯
Rank: 3Rank: 3
来 自:Earth
等 级:论坛游侠
威 望:3
帖 子:27
专家分:102
注 册:2014-10-24
得分:10 
第一个printf里%d写成&d了。。别的对的 你直接运行一下就出结果了。。
2014-11-07 09:49
ditg
Rank: 10Rank: 10Rank: 10
等 级:贵宾
威 望:16
帖 子:852
专家分:1937
注 册:2014-4-10
得分:0 
第2天到第9天吃没,咋吃滴?

梦想拥有一台龙芯3A-4000
2014-11-07 17:02
dxuser
Rank: 2
等 级:论坛游民
帖 子:36
专家分:22
注 册:2012-8-21
得分:0 
回复 5 楼 ditg
11111
2014-11-07 17:30
dxuser
Rank: 2
等 级:论坛游民
帖 子:36
专家分:22
注 册:2012-8-21
得分:0 
11222
2014-11-07 17:30
dxuser
Rank: 2
等 级:论坛游民
帖 子:36
专家分:22
注 册:2012-8-21
得分:0 
回复 楼主 yangcaifei
555
2014-11-07 17:30
yangcaifei
Rank: 4
来 自:陕西
等 级:业余侠客
威 望:2
帖 子:127
专家分:216
注 册:2014-11-3
得分:0 
回复 3 楼 rjsp
如果计算机知道这样算,还需要程序员吗?
2014-11-07 19:52



参与讨论请移步原网站贴子:https://bbs.bccn.net/thread-438214-1-1.html




关于我们 | 广告合作 | 编程中国 | 清除Cookies | TOP | 手机版

编程中国 版权所有,并保留所有权利。
Powered by Discuz, Processed in 0.026225 second(s), 8 queries.
Copyright©2004-2025, BCCN.NET, All Rights Reserved